首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

为啥要用云服务器搭建网站

使用云服务器搭建网站主要有以下几个原因:

一、基础概念 云服务器是一种基于云计算技术的虚拟化服务器,它整合了计算、存储、网络等资源,通过软件定义的方式为用户提供可按需获取的计算服务。

二、优势

  1. 成本效益
    • 按需付费:只需为实际使用的资源付费,避免了传统服务器购买硬件的高额前期投入。
    • 弹性伸缩:根据网站流量的变化,随时增加或减少资源,提高资源利用率。
  • 高可用性和可靠性
    • 数据备份:云服务商通常提供自动数据备份功能,减少数据丢失的风险。
    • 冗余设计:服务器和存储设备采用冗余配置,确保在一台设备故障时,服务仍能正常运行。
  • 灵活性和可扩展性
    • 快速部署:可以在短时间内快速搭建和配置服务器环境。
    • 易于升级:随着业务发展,可以轻松升级服务器配置,满足更高的性能需求。
  • 全球分布
    • 多地域选择:可以选择不同的地理位置部署服务器,提高网站在全球范围内的访问速度。

三、应用场景

  1. 中小企业网站
    • 对于预算有限但需要稳定服务的中小企业,云服务器提供了一个性价比高的解决方案。
  • 电商平台
    • 高峰时段流量激增,云服务器的弹性扩展能力可以有效应对。
  • 社交媒体应用
    • 实时性要求高,需要快速响应用户请求,云服务器能够提供稳定的性能支持。

四、常见问题及解决方法

  1. 性能瓶颈
    • 监控服务器性能指标,如CPU使用率、内存占用等。
    • 根据监控数据进行资源调整,必要时升级服务器配置。
  • 安全问题
    • 定期更新操作系统和应用软件,修补已知漏洞。
    • 使用云服务商提供的安全防护服务,如防火墙、入侵检测等。
  • 数据迁移困难
    • 在迁移前进行详细的规划和测试,确保数据的完整性和一致性。
    • 使用云服务商提供的数据迁移工具,简化迁移过程。

示例代码(使用云服务器搭建一个简单的Web应用)

假设我们使用Node.js和Express框架来搭建一个简单的Web应用,并部署到云服务器上。

  1. 安装Node.js和Express
  2. 安装Node.js和Express
  3. 创建一个简单的Express应用
  4. 创建一个简单的Express应用
  5. 部署到云服务器
    • 选择一个云服务商(如腾讯云、AWS等),创建一个云服务器实例。
    • 通过SSH连接到服务器,安装Node.js运行环境。
    • 将本地代码上传到服务器,运行应用:
    • 将本地代码上传到服务器,运行应用:

通过以上步骤,你就可以在云服务器上成功搭建并运行一个简单的Web应用。

总之,云服务器以其灵活性、可扩展性和成本效益等优点,成为了现代网站和应用部署的首选方案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

10分18秒

腾讯云搭建网站教程,Linux使用宝塔搭建discuz

4.7K
36分25秒

【玩转腾讯云】腾讯轻量应用云搭建采集QQ群消息自动同步网站实战

21.2K
3分28秒

手把手教你搭建属于自己的网站(获取被动收入),无需服务器,github托管

6分34秒

白嫖云服务器, 免费使用 docker #程序员 #docker #计算机 #知识 #网站

10分36秒

【玩转腾讯云】用腾讯云轻量服务器搭建WordPress个人博客

38.5K
58秒

手把手教你搭建属于自己的网站(获取被动收入),无需服务器,使用github托管

8分45秒

腾讯云搭建内网穿透服务器教程,带Web面板

24.9K
6分26秒

使用腾讯云搭建AdGuard Home广告拦截DNS服务器

22.8K
23分37秒

快速使用腾讯云服务器搭建个人博客站点

8分12秒

【玩转腾讯云】用轻量服务器搭建个人网盘

22.5K
6分36秒

美国云服务器如何用Docker搭建ChatGPT网页版?(1)

6分58秒

【玩转腾讯云】腾讯云轻量应用服务器lighthouse搭建私有同步云盘NextCloud

领券